Bentley gets new Director of Design
25 Jan 2023|960 views
Bentley Motors has announced that it is appointing Tobias Suhlmann as its new Director of Design.
Suhlmann will commence working at his new role from 1 February 2023, having been promoted from his position as Head of Exterior Design at Bentley, and succeeding Andreas Mindt. He first joined the luxury marque in October 2021, and before that has held senior design positions at McLaren, Aston Martin, Bugatti and Volkswagen.
He has also worked on cars including the Passat, Arteon and Touareg, as well as a host of showcars, and was additionally instrumental in the design of the Bentley Batur, working under the direction of Andreas Mindt. Batur embodies the start of a design revolution at Bentley, showcasing a new design DNA that will ultimately guide the design of Bentley's future range of battery electric vehicles.
